Chic View Loft at Historic Plaza - Spacious 470 Sq Ft
Experience the heart of Santa Fe with the historic downtown at your doorstep. This prime downtown location is surrounded by museums, restaurants, shops and art galleries and is one block from the historic Plaza, half a block from the convention center and a short walk to Canyon Road.
This stylish 470 square foot unit is located on the 2nd floor of a downtown commercial building with a large bank of windows overlooking Marcy Street. Parking is in a covered commercial garage 150 yards away. Max Occupancy: Two (2) persons as per City of Santa Fe Ordinance.
NO PARTIES allowed. Quiet hours 11PM to 7AM.
NO BICYCLES allowed within the unit or the indoor common areas of the building.

Walk outside into the heart of Santa Fe surrounded by restaurants, cafes, shops, galleries, historic churches, museums and more.
On the ground floor of the building you will find some of Santa Fe's best retail stores and restaurants Tres Colores (Mexican) and Catch (Poke bowls) . Right across street and next door are award-winning restaurants La Boca and Horno. Grab cocktails and appetizers at the beautiful Los Poblanos Bar North half a block away. Enjoy a coffee or kombucha and listen to music down the hall at Remix Audio bar. These are just a FEW of the MANY restaurants in the area.
The location of this stylish and well-appointed unit is as good as it gets for getting around the historic downtown. You can walk everywhere. If you don want to walk and are without a car Uber/Lyft or the Santa Fe City Transit bus are also options. During the warm months there is also a moped service downtown.
